Common Door Issues Requiring Repair


1. Deforming

Wooden doors can warp due to modifications in humidity and temperature. A distorted door may not fit properly in its frame, resulting in spaces that can affect security and insulation.

2. Damaged Locks and Hardware

Locks can become broken or damaged in time, making them less reliable. Sticking knobs or locks can likewise pose an issue, affecting the ability to open or close the door efficiently.

3. Dents, Scratches, and Paint Peeling

Daily usage can result in unpleasant damages and scratches. Furthermore, doors may experience peeling paint, which not only looks unattractive but can likewise expose the door to moisture damage if left without treatment.

4. Hinge Issues

Hinges are important parts that permit a door to swing open and shut. If they are rusty or damaged, the door can hang poorly, leading to further structural issues.

5. Glass Damage

Frequently Asked Questions About Quality Door Repairs


Q1: How frequently should I check my doors for possible repairs?

It's a great practice to perform an examination of your doors at least two times a year. Furthermore, inspect them after extreme weather condition events or any major home remodellings.

Q2: Can I repair a deformed door myself?

While small changes can sometimes be made at home, extreme warping typically needs professional assessment. In some cases, professionals may recommend replacing the door outright.

Q3: What materials are best for repair?

The very best materials depend on the door type. For wood doors, use premium wood filler or layer a new sheet of wood. For metal doors, go with rust-resistant materials.

Q4: What should I do if my door lock is sticking?

Initially, determine if excess paint is the cause; if so, carefully remove it. If sticking continues, think about lubing the lock or replacing it if it's old or damaged.

Q5: How can I improve the energy effectiveness of an old door?

Make sure the door has proper weather removing and caulking to avoid air leaks. In addition, upgrading to a door with better insulation properties can significantly boost energy efficiency.
